Kenneth Joseph Marino (born December 19, 1968) is an American comedian, a film and television actor, producer and screenwriter. Marino was born in West Islip, New York into an Italian family to Kenneth Joseph Marino. He studied at the Lee Strasberg Institute and Tisch School of the Arts at New York...
